What are the causes of error 0x8007007E ?
When you use the Windows Update site, you can find that the service is unable to update your computer and returns a "General error":
0x800a138f
However, the REAL error code we need is in the Windows Update log.
The windows update log is in the following locations:
C:\Windows\Windows Update.log (Win XP only)
Just copy and paste the above in Windows Explorer and the
file will open automatically in Notepad on your computer utility.Most recent journal entries will be at the bottom. Search for entries of update failed and you will see an error next to him.
Use the following tips to try to fix the 0x80072EE2 error... After each test point to determine if the problem is resolved.
The most likely entry that you will see is:
Error IUENGINE Determining computer configuration (error 0x8007007E: the specified module could not be found.)
This article explains how to fix the 0x8007007E error code...
What is the problem of 0x8007007E?
I don't want to get too technical, but here are the main reasons for this error code is generated:
(a) there are a number of security and bug issues in Microsoft XML (MSXML) version 3.0 - SP3 Analyzer.
(b) the 0x8007007E error can also be caused by missing or corrupted dynamic link library (.) DLL files) - CABINET. DLL and URLMON. DLL.
Here's how to try to solve the problem of 0x8007007E:
(Step 1) - Windows XP only...
There are a lot of applications provided with MSXML 3.0. Uninstalling one of these applications on a Windows XP system could potentially remove the MSXML 3.0 assembly files (msxml3.dll and msxml3r.dll).
We shouldn't have to register only a single file...To do this:
Click on Start menu and then click the icon for the race.
In the small box that opens, type the three letters: cmd, and then click the OK button.
In the command prompt window that has just opened (a black background and white text), type the following commands, pressing the ENTER key on your keyboard subsequently:regsvr32 msxml3.dll
Now, type in the word: output and the window will close.
Now restart and try and Microsoft Windows Update again...If it fails with the error 0x8007007E once again try step 2
(Step 2) - Windows XP only...
Now lets you update your system with the latest Microsoft XML Parser (MSXML) version 3.0 SP4
Download here (use the msxml3usa.msi for the English version.)
Notes...
(a) you have to reinstall MSXML 3.0 Service Pack 4 If you upgraded to Windows XP to a computer running one of the operating systems following:
-Windows 98
-Windows ME
-Windows NT 4.0
(b) Windows 2003 Server
comes with version 3.0 - SP4 and if you do not need to install it.(c) occasionally, Setup may need to restart the computer, but fails to inform the user. So restart your machine just in case. Then try Windows Update again.
(d) to install a localized version (for example English) MSXML 3.0 SP4 on a system different from the previously installed/local (for example the French) version of MSXML 3.0 SP4, follow these steps:
Cancel the existing record of the installation package by running the following command in a command prompt window:
msiexec /x {45534579-B75B-4A42-953B-2EF8E1DEB4F3} /qn
Now, install the new language version of MSXML 3.0 SP4.
If it fails with the error 0x8007007E once again try step 3
(Step 3) - Windows XP only...
Search for missing/corrupted system files...
Windows XP comes with a wonderful tool called System File Checker (SFC) it scans and verifies the versions of all protected system files after you restart your computer... However, it can sometimes miss a problem, so we can run the tool now to replace the CABINET. DLL and URLMON. DLL, if there is a problem with them:
To do this:
Click on Start menu and then click the icon for the race. In the small box that opens, type the three letters: cmd, and then click the OK button. In the command prompt window that has just opened (a black background and white text), type the following command:
SFC/scannow
then click OK
You must be logged on as a member of the Administrators group to run SFC.
You will need your Windows XP CD during this procedure if SFC needs to get an original file. Remember that Windows XP can have multiple instances of a. DLL to the folder and don't forget what version to which program.

I was asked if it is possible to have a show of "progress meter" during the execution of SFC... It's the registry hack you need. Please do not go play with your registry if you don't know what you do!
The system key: [HKEY_LOCAL_MACHINE\SOFTWARE\Microsoft\Windows NT\CurrentVersion\Winlogon]
Value name: SFCShowProgress
Data type: REG_DWORD (DWORD value)
Value data: (0 = disabled, 1 = on)
